研究了黏弹性传动带在1:1内共振时的横向非平面非线性动力学特性. 首先,利用Hamilton原理建立了黏弹性传动带横向非平面非线性动力学方程. 然后综合应用多尺度法和Galerkin离散法对偏微分形式的动力学方程进行摄动分析,得到了四维平均方程. 对平均方程的稳定性进行了分析,从理论上讨论了动力系统解的稳定性变化情况. 最后数值模拟结果表明黏弹性传动带系统存在混沌运动、概周期运动和周期运动.   相似文献

针对复合材料对称铺设各向异性矩形层合板的物理模型,在同时考虑了材料、阻尼和几何等非线性因素后,建立了二自由度非线性参数振动系统动力学控制方程,并应用多尺度法求得基本参数共振下的近似解析解,利用数值模拟分析了系统的分岔和混沌运动.指出了伽辽金截断对系统动力学分析的影响,以及系统进入混沌的途径.  相似文献

轴向运动结构的横向参激振动一直是非线性动力学领域的研究热点之一. 目前研究较多的是轴向速度摄动的动力学模型,参数激励由速度的简谐波动产生. 但在工程应用中,存在轴向张力波动的运动结构较为广泛,而针对轴向张力摄动的模型研究较少. 本文研究了时变张力作用下轴向变速运动黏弹性梁的分岔与混沌. 考虑随着时间周期性变化的轴向张力,计入线性黏性阻尼,采用Kelvin模型的黏弹性本构关系,给出了梁横向非线性 振动的积分--偏微分控制方程. 首先应用四阶Galerkin截断方法将控制方程离散化,然后采用四阶Runge-Kutta方法计算系统的数值解,进而确定其动力学行为. 基于梁中点的横向位移和速度的数值结果,仿真了梁沿平均轴速、张力摄动幅值、张力摄动频率以及黏弹性系数变化的倍周期分岔与混 沌运动,并且通过计算系统的最大李雅普诺夫指数来识别其混沌行为. 结果表明:较小的平均轴速有助于梁的周期运动,梁在临界速度附近容易发生倍周期分岔与混沌行为. 随着张力摄动幅值的增大,梁的振动幅值的混沌区间不断增大. 较小的黏弹性系数和张力摄动频率更容易使梁发生混沌运动. 最后,给出时程图、频谱图、相图以及Poincaré 映射图来确定梁的混沌运动.   相似文献

研究了外激励下两端采用转动弹簧约束的铰支浅拱在发生1:1内共振时的非线性动力学行为。通过引入基本假定和无量纲化变量得到浅拱的动力学控制方程, 将阻尼项、外荷载项和非线性项去掉后,所得线性方程及对应边界条件即可确定考虑转动弹簧影响的频率和模态, 发现转动约束取不同刚度值时系统存在模态交叉与模态转向两种内共振形式。对动力方程进行Galerkin全离散, 并采用多尺度法对内共振进行了摄动分析, 得到了极坐标和直角坐标两种形式的平均方程, 其中平均方程系数与转动弹簧刚度一一对应。最低两阶模态之间1:1内共振的数值研究结果表明: 外激励能激发内共振模态的非线性相互作用, 参数处于某一范围时系统存在周期解、准周期解和混沌解窗口, 且通过(逆)倍周期分岔方式进入混沌。  相似文献

针对磁场环境中周期外载作用下轴向运动导电条形板的非线性振动及混沌运动问题进行研究。应用改进多尺度法对横向磁场中条形板的强非线性振动问题进行求解,得到超谐波共振下系统的分岔响应方程。根据奇异性理论对非线性动力学系统的普适开折进行分析,求得含两个开折参数的转迁集及对应区域的拓扑结构分岔图。通过数值算例,分别得到以磁感应强度、轴向拉力、激励力幅值和激励频率为分岔控制参数的分岔图和最大李雅普诺夫指数图,以及反映不同运动行为区域的动力学响应图形,讨论分岔参数对系统呈现的倍周期和混沌运动的影响。结果表明,可通过相应参数的改变实现对系统复杂动力学行为的控制。  相似文献

考虑单向板的轴向速度、轴向张力、流固耦合作用以及阻尼等因素, 基于由 von Kármán薄板大挠度方程得到的轴向移动局部浸液单向板的非线性振动方程, 研究了外激励作用下单向板在1:3内共振情况时的非线性振动特性. 首先利用Galerkin法对非线性振动方程离散化, 然后分别应用数值法和近似解析法对离散后模态方程组进行求解, 获得了系统内共振情况下复杂的幅频特性曲线, 并讨论了周期解的稳定性. 最后研究了1:3内共振系统平均方程组的运动分岔现象.  相似文献

讨论非惯性参考系中弹性薄板动力系统1∶1内共振时的全局分岔及其混沌性质.首先对系统的奇点进行了分析,进而得到了奇点附近同宿轨的参数方程,再用Melnikov方法研究了系统的同宿轨分岔及其混沌运动.研究表明,对各种不同共振情形,系统将由同宿轨分岔过渡到混沌运动.最后用数值仿真证实了理论分析的结果.  相似文献

研究磁场环境中轴向运动导电薄板磁弹性动力学及分岔特性。考虑几何非线性因素,在给出薄板运动的动能、应变能及外力虚功的基础上,应用哈密顿变分原理,得到磁场中轴向运动薄板的非线性磁弹性振动方程,并给出洛伦兹电磁力的确定形式。针对横向磁场环境中条形板共振特性进行分析,应用多尺度法和奇异性理论,得到稳态运动下的分岔响应方程以及普适开折对应的转迁集。通过算例,分别得到以磁感应强度、轴向运动速度和激励力为分岔控制参数的分岔图、最大李雅普诺夫指数图和庞加莱映射图等计算结果,讨论不同分岔参数对系统呈现的倍周期和混沌运动的影响。结果表明,通过相应参数的改变可实现对系统复杂动力学行为的控制。  相似文献

Based on temporal rescaling and harmonic balance, an extended asymptotic perturbation method for parametrically excited two-degree-of-freedom systems with square and cubic nonlinearities is proposed to study the nonlinear dynamics under 1:2 internal resonance. This asymptotic perturbation method is employed to transform the two-degree-of-freedom nonlinear systems into a four-dimensional nonlinear averaged equation governing the amplitudes and phases of the approximation solutions. Linear stable analysis at equilibrium solutions of the averaged equation is done to show bifurcations of periodic motion and homoclinic motions. Furthermore, analytical expressions of homoclinic orbits and heteroclinic cycles for the averaged equation without dampings are obtained. Considering the action of the damping, the bifurcations of limit cycles are also investigated. A concrete example is further provided to discuss the correctness and accuracy of the extended asymptotic perturbation method in the case of small-amplitude motion for the two-degree-of-freedom nonlinear system.  相似文献

This work studies the response of a weakly non-linear vibratory system with two degrees-of-freedom when the system is excited near resonance. The two linear modes are in 1:3 internal resonance. The asymptotic method of averaging and direct numerical integration are used to obtain the response of the system. Over a range of excitation frequencies and modal damping, the averaged equations in slow time are found to possess limit cycle solutions. These solutions undergo period doubling bifurcations to chaotic solutions. The averaging theory then implies the existence of amplitude modulated motions, the exact nature of modulations not being well defined. Numerical simulation of the original vibratory two degree-of-freedom system shows that the system does undergo amplitude modulated motions. For sufficiently large damping, only periodic modulations arise in the form of a 2-torus. For lower damping, the 2-torus can undergo doubling and ultimate destruction to result in a chaotic attractor. Poincare sections of steady state solutions are used to characterize the various types of amplitude modulated motions.  相似文献

The nonlinear vibrations of a composite laminated cantilever rectangular plate subjected to the in-plane and transversal excitations are investigated in this paper. Based on the Reddy??s third-order plate theory and the von Karman type equations for the geometric nonlinearity, the nonlinear partial differential governing equations of motion for the composite laminated cantilever rectangular plate are established by using the Hamilton??s principle. The Galerkin approach is used to transform the nonlinear partial differential governing equations of motion into a two degree-of-freedom nonlinear system under combined parametric and forcing excitations. The case of foundational parametric resonance and 1:1 internal resonance is taken into account. The method of multiple scales is utilized to obtain the four-dimensional averaged equation. The numerical method is used to find the periodic and chaotic motions of the composite laminated cantilever rectangular plate. It is found that the chaotic responses are sensitive to the changing of the forcing excitations and the damping coefficient. The influence of the forcing excitation and the damping coefficient on the bifurcations and chaotic behaviors of the composite laminated cantilever rectangular plate is investigated numerically. The frequency-response curves of the first-order and the second-order modes show that there exists the soft-spring type characteristic for the first-order and the second-order modes.  相似文献

In this paper, a Fourier expansion-based differential quadrature (FDQ) method is developed to analyze numerically the transverse nonlinear vibrations of an axially accelerating viscoelastic beam. The partial differential nonlinear governing equation is discretized in space region and in time domain using FDQ and Runge–Kutta–Fehlberg methods, respectively. The accuracy of the proposed method is represented by two numerical examples. The nonlinear dynamical behaviors, such as the bifurcations and chaotic motions of the axially accelerating viscoelastic beam, are investigated using the bifurcation diagrams, Lyapunov exponents, Poincare maps, and three-dimensional phase portraits. The bifurcation diagrams for the in-plane responses to the mean axial velocity, the amplitude of velocity fluctuation, and the frequency of velocity fluctuation are, respectively, presented when other parameters are fixed. The Lyapunov exponents are calculated to further identify the existence of the periodic and chaotic motions in the transverse nonlinear vibrations of the axially accelerating viscoelastic beam. The conclusion is drawn from numerical simulation results that the FDQ method is a simple and efficient method for the analysis of the nonlinear dynamics of the axially accelerating viscoelastic beam.  相似文献

This paper presents the analysis of the global bifurcations and chaotic dynamics for the nonlinear nonplanar oscillations of a cantilever beam subjected to a harmonic axial excitation and transverse excitations at the free end. The governing nonlinear equations of nonplanar motion with parametric and external excitations are obtained. The Galerkin procedure is applied to the partial differential governing equation to obtain a two-degree-of-freedom nonlinear system with parametric and forcing excitations. The resonant case considered here is 2:1 internal resonance, principal parametric resonance-1/2 subharmonic resonance for the in-plane mode and fundamental parametric resonance–primary resonance for the out-of-plane mode. The parametrically and externally excited system is transformed to the averaged equations by using the method of multiple scales. From the averaged equation obtained here, the theory of normal form is applied to find the explicit formulas of normal forms associated with a double zero and a pair of pure imaginary eigenvalues. Based on the normal form obtained above, a global perturbation method is utilized to analyze the global bifurcations and chaotic dynamics in the nonlinear nonplanar oscillations of the cantilever beam. The global bifurcation analysis indicates that there exist the heteroclinic bifurcations and the Silnikov type single-pulse homoclinic orbit in the averaged equation for the nonlinear nonplanar oscillations of the cantilever beam. These results show that the chaotic motions can occur in the nonlinear nonplanar oscillations of the cantilever beam. Numerical simulations verify the analytical predictions.  相似文献

In this paper, research on nonlinear dynamic behavior of a string-beam coupled system subjected to parametric and external excitations is presented. The governing equations of motion are obtained for the nonlinear transverse vibrations of the string-beam coupled system. The Galerkin's method is employed to simplify the governing equations to a set of ordinary differential equations with two degrees-of-freedom. The case of 1:2 internal resonance between the modes of the beam and string, principal parametric resonance for the beam, and primary resonance for the string is considered. The method of multiple scales is utilized to analyze the nonlinear responses of the string-beam coupled system. Based on the averaged equation obtained here, the techniques of phase portrait, waveform, and Poincare map are applied to analyze the periodic and chaotic motions. It is found from numerical simulations that there are obvious jumping phenomena in the resonant response–frequency curves. It is indicated from the phase portrait and Poincare map that period-4, period-2, and periodic solutions and chaotic motions occur in the transverse nonlinear vibrations of the string-beam coupled system under certain conditions. The nonlinear dynamics of a clamped-clamped/sliding inextensional elastic beam subject to a harmonic axial load is investigated. The Galerkin method is used on the coupled bending-bending-torsional nonlinear equations with inertial and geometric nonlinearities and the resulting two second order ordinary differential equations are studied by the method of multiple time seales and by direct numerical integration. The amplitude equations are analyzed for steady and Hopf bifurcations. Depending on the amplitude of excitation, the damping and the ratio of principal flexural rigidities, various qualitatively distinct frequency response diagrams are uncovered and limit cycles and chaotic motions are found. In the truncated two-degree-of-freedom system the transition from periodic to chaotic amplitude-modulated motions is via the process of torus doubling and subsequent destruction of the torus.  相似文献

This paper investigates nonlinear dynamical behaviors in transverse motion of an axially accelerating viscoelastic beam via the differential quadrature method. The governing equation, a nonlinear partial-differential equation, is derived from the viscoelastic constitution relation using the material derivative. The differential quadrature scheme is developed to solve numerically the governing equation. Based on the numerical solutions, the nonlinear dynamical behaviors are identified by use of the Poincare map and the phase portrait. The bifurcation diagrams are presented in the case that the mean axial speed and the amplitude of the speed fluctuation are respectively varied while other parameters are fixed. The Lyapunov exponent and the initial value sensitivity of the different points of the beam, calculated from the time series based on the numerical solutions, are used to indicate periodic motions or chaotic motions occurring in the transverse motion of the axially accelerating viscoelastic beam.  相似文献
